Indiana University Bloomington, Indiana A symposium on the RNA code On January 23, 1962, the speakers listed below will discuss current work bearing upon this important problem. Sessions will be held in Jordan Hall on the Bloomington Campus, beginning at 9:30 A.M. C.D.T. and lasting throughout the day. Interested scientists are invited to attend.
